Programme Detail: CertHE Biblical Studies and Christian Ministry

Language of this entry English (UK, International)
Name of Programme / Training Resource CertHE Biblical Studies and Christian Ministry
Type of Training Individual standalone programme
Reference Number
Description A "Training for Service" one-year Certificate programme that gives a broad foundation in biblical studies, theology and ministry. The Certificate programme is offered as either a stand-alone year or as part of the Diploma and Baccalaureate programmes.

Residential/Non Residential Mixed
Full-time or Part-time Full-time
Level Certificate
Cost Range From US$1,000 to less than US$10,000
Actual Cost See website for details
Bursaries/scholarships available
Actual Length 9 months
Average hours of study per week 25
Methods of instruction interactive lectures, small group work, reading, personal research, personal mentor, community living, daily group devotions, church-based work, outreach ministries' work with tutors, mentoring/coaching, team work, mission trips, leading church services
Percentage of time spent in formal learning (e.g. lectures, structured reading, work-books, etc.) 40%
Percentage of time spent on non-formal skill-based learning (e.g. learning on the job and supervised practice, etc.) 30%
Percentage of time spent in informal unstructured learning (e.g. prayer times, teamwork). 30%
Average number of students who take the programme per year (or, if this is a new programme, the number who can be accommodated) 12
Prerequisite Programmes None
Other Prerequisites Committed Christian in local church who has ideally successfully completed secondary school education.
Qualifications gained Certificate of Higher Education in Biblical Studies and Christian Ministry
Qualifications this programme is part of Progression possible to DipHE and European Baccalaureate
Programme Accredited by ECTE (Europe)
Other Accrediting Bodies British Accreditation Council
